Meanwhile, In Classic:
The #No Changes community had to bite the bullet and accept that Faction Imbalance is simply too bad for the game to properly function, and now Battlegrounds are Cross Faction to allow for better gameplay for everyone. I’m sure plenty of people are upset about the Integrity of the factions, but Blizzard has decided that gameplay is more important.
